Probably just forgetting, but where was it decided that this was the way NFL player leads were to be worded? BeanieFan11 (talk) 15:49, 22 August 2024 (UTC)[reply]

Wikipedia_talk:WikiProject_National_Football_League/Archive_24#Proposal. ~WikiOriginal-9~ (talk) 15:53, 22 August 2024 (UTC)[reply]
@BeanieFan11: While I agree the old lead was perfectly fine, here is my thought process for the new lead:
1. If you look at Babe Ruth, Michael Jordan, or Wayne Gretzky, they all say "American former professional xxxxx player".
2. We don't want to have redundant leads like "is an American professional American football" or "is a Canadian professional Canadian football quarterback in the Canadian Football League".
3. Nationality actually matters in the CFL, and before there were tons of American players that said "is a Canadian football". Now, it's easier to tell if they're American or Canadian (or "Global").
4. Most of the people going to NFL player articles already know what type of football it is. "Football" is wiki-linked for the few who might be confused. (And if they're not American or Canadian, I've been putting "Nigerian professional American football") Templates like "Use American English" exist for a reason. We may as well use it.
5. Dirtlawyer1 used to do it the "new way" and he had good judgement about stuff.
6. That discussion was months ago and no one has said anything about Bagumba changing a bunch of leads on former players. No one said anything at Tom Brady.
7. It also lets us add "professional", which I think looks good in the leads of players. ~WikiOriginal-9~ (talk) 16:22, 22 August 2024 (UTC)[reply]
